This stage is the center of The complete method. Your apprenticeship will Merge on-the-career training with online and classroom courses. You'll be mentored and supervised by a grasp or journeyperson electrician throughout four to 5 years of coaching. And you'll get paid an hourly wage.

A journeyman has finished their apprenticeship and is also on the next phase of starting to be a accredited electrician and may operate by themselves beneath the steering of the learn electrician. The expense for every hour for a journeyman is around $55 to $85 an hour.
